Compared to last week: Feeder steers sold steady to 2.00 lower. Feeder heifers traded mostly steady. Demand moderate. Many yards in the north are concerned about a winter storm hampering the ability to get cattle delivered in a timely manner causing buyers to be more selective. Steer and heifer calves under 500 lbs sold 5.00-8.00 higher, remainder of the calves fully steady with last weeks sharply higher market. Demand good to very good. Much needed moisture fell across the trade area at the first of the week and more is in the forecast.

What does "Medium and Large 1" mean?

USDA feeder grades describe frame size and muscle thickness, not quality of the individual animal. "Medium and Large" is the frame score; the number is muscle (1 = heaviest muscled). "Medium and Large 1–2" pens mix both muscle scores — common across the Southeast.

What is $/cwt?

Dollars per hundredweight — per 100 lb of animal. A 500-lb calf at $450/cwt brings 5 × $450 = $2,250. Lighter cattle usually bring more per cwt but less per head.

Why are some prices per head?

Bred cows, cow-calf pairs, and some replacement classes sell by the head, not by weight. We show those exactly as USDA reports them — a $/head figure is never converted into $/cwt on this site.
